Have you ever considered using your journal as a compass for self discovery and health awareness?  I’ve recently been suffering from flare ups in my gut.  Not sure whether it is bowel related or uterus related.  So one thing I’ve found to be super useful when journaling, is tracking what I eat and how I’ve felt each day.  Drilling down into the specifics of how I’m feeling morning, noon and night, plus tracking how I sleep and what my energy levels are like.
